Output 8b5b6c0a18f0b9ac9bc74213fcb9a7de8df300d6bd91a2c81af4c43773570dcf:20

value
68838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84e2428b70e54c3813085776e8efbf14a3de56f OP_EQUAL
address
3MQjVKyySt7nFsMvtALsh3ok7QJT64fCSf
transaction
8b5b6c0a18f0b9ac9bc74213fcb9a7de8df300d6bd91a2c81af4c43773570dcf
confirmations
184929
spent
true